1. Deep Decarbonization & Embodied Carbon Reduction
Global procurement teams are shifting focus from operational energy efficiency alone to evaluating the Whole Life Carbon (WLC) of fenestration products. High-performance aluminum profiles now incorporate low-carbon primary aluminum (smelted via hydroelectric power) and high recycled-content alloys, drastically lowering initial carbon intensity. Environmental Product Declarations (EPDs) have become mandatory procurement deliverables across tier-one commercial bids.

2. Advanced Thermal Isolation & Polyamide Engineering
Traditional pour-and-debridge thermal breaks are rapidly giving way to structural multi-cavity polyamide (PA66 with 25% glass fiber) strut technology. These engineered thermal barriers allow deeper frame profiles, accommodating triple-pane sealed glass units with krypton or argon gas fills, aerogel-insulated warm-edge spacers, and vacuum-insulated glass (VIG) hybrid assemblies capable of achieving Passive House level thermal resistance.

3. Dynamic Glazing & Building Envelope Automation
The integration of electrochromic (smart glass) technologies, automated motorized window actuators, and Building Management System (BMS) connectivity is defining the modern commercial facade. Commercial fenestration products now serve as active components of building ventilation and daylighting strategies, automatically tinting or opening to optimize natural airflow and drastically minimize mechanical chiller loads during peak summer heat periods.

4. Off-Site Prefabrication & Unitized Modular Systems
Due to severe urban jobsite space constraints and skilled field labor shortages, the procurement market is accelerating away from field-assembled stick systems toward shop-fabricated, unitized curtain walls and pre-glazed frame modules. Factory-controlled sealing drastically reduces field quality failures, guarantees critical water-tightness warranties, and accelerates exterior envelope enclosure timelines by up to 40%.
